Qarmout, Dalal George (Um El Lewis) age 89 of Newton, NJ passed away peacefully surrounded by her loving family Tuesday April 9, 2024 at Morristown Medical Center following a brief illness. Born and raised in Jaffa Palestine, she had also resided in Ramallah Palestine and Amman Jordan before coming to the United States in 1974. Arriving first in California, Dalal relocated to New Jersey and settling in Newton in 1982.

Daughter of the late Ibrahim Batshon and Zaghlula Qarmout, Dalal was a baker for many years with the family business G & S Deli in Newton. A loving and devoted wife, mother, grandmother, great grandmother, sister, and friend, Dalal was absolutely the family matriarch. Devout to her faith, she was an active member of the Arabic Baptist Church.

Dalal’s passion was her family, and taking an active part in all their lives. She enjoyed cooking especially for her family. She remained vigilant even in the final days from her hospital bed, she was making sure her family was well taken care of and organized.

Mrs. Qarmout was predeceased by her beloved husband George J. Qarmout in 1995 as well as her brothers Khalil, Mousa, Hanna and Nasser Batshon and her step-mother Souraya Ibrahim Batshon. Survivors include her sons Lewis and his wife Sofia Qarmout, Elias, and his wife Hind Qarmout, Albert and his wife Sana Quarmout, Fadel Quarmout, Bader and his wife Jenniffer Qarmout and Anwar and his wife Suhair Qarmout, her daughters Laila and her husband Suleiman Qarmout, Nawal Frangieh, and Hiam and her husband Fadi Frangieh. Also surviving are her brother Salim Batshon, her sisters Faiza Awwad and Georgette Hinn as well as her thirty-four grandchildren and twenty-two great grandchildren.
